Client Finance ManagerKey roles
The Client Finance team is responsible for leading a team of finance professionals, and establishing a culture of continuous improvement. The role requires a candidate to support and work collaboratively with members of the Finance Department in the delivery of a high-calibre service and to record and issue of all Finance transactions relating to Clients that Sedgwick supports.
The team has high level of engagement with both internal and external stakeholder, from the issuing of payments, communication of bank reconciliations and monthly client statements, and responding to any queries in relation to these transactions. Cross-training into different areas will be key to the colleague’s personal and professional development across all areas of Finance and to ensure the business has a robust/resilient finance team in place to provide the service required.
Duties and Responsibilities
Management of Client accounts assigned to include but not limited to:
Oversee and manage the financial operations and team related to client accounts, ensuring accuracy and compliance with company policies and regulatory requirements.
Prepare and analyse financial reports, reconciliations for clients, providing insights and recommendations to support decision-making.
Collaborate with various departments to ensure seamless financial processes and address any client-related financial issues and systems’ issues.
Maintain and strengthen client relationships by addressing financial inquiries and providing timely and accurate information.
Monitor and manage billing, and fee collections related to client accounts.
Implement, maintain and improve internal controls to safeguard client’s monies and ensure financial data integrity.
Stay updated with Sedgwick Group trends, financial regulations, and best practices to ensure compliance and efficiency.
Creation of new accounts on system and with bank.
Producing, recording, and issuing of payments relating to clients, providing insights and recommendations to support decision-making.
Supporting and guiding client-facing staff in financial discussions, ensuring adherence to established protocols to minimize outstanding debts.
Monitoring client payment responsibilities, providing clear communication, and addressing any concerns sensitively.
Presenting detailed debt and financial reports to the management team regularly.
Reconciliation and issuing of monthly client statements/bordereau.
Daily/Weekly/Monthly Bank Reconciliations.
Liaising with internal & external stakeholders in all queries relating to client accounts.
Management of stop payments and out of date cheques.
Lodgment of cheques received.
Recording all banking transition both inbound and outbound.
Management and reconciliation of all fees due to Sedgwick.
Management of close process and return of funds to Client.
Cross train in non-assigned accounts to provide cover for other team members.
Assist in the Debt Management process within the Finance.
Posting of journals to the Finance accounting system.
Process Foreign currency payments on Client accounts.
Timely and efficient resolution of unresolved client funds issues.
Engage in Finance Department projects as assigned.
Ad hoc duties as assigned by Finance Management Team.
